Mumbai, June 27 (SocialNews.XYZ) The Global Chess League (GCL) is gearing up for its fourth season. The Season 4 Player Draft is scheduled for July 29 here, before the league begins in Bengaluru from September 3–13. This draft will see Magnus Carlsen return after a year's absence, and Divya Deshmukh, the current FIDE Women's World Cup champion, will make her debut in the league.
The Season 4 player pool includes 36 Grandmasters from different generations, such as World Champions, World Cup winners, Olympiad medallists, and top figures from the international chess scene. Combining both returning stars and new entrants, franchises will have a broad selection to assemble balanced six-player teams across various categories.
Since its launch, the Global Chess League has transformed elite chess by introducing a franchise-based mixed-team format and a technology-driven fan experience. Hosted in India for the first time, Season 3 achieved a significant milestone, establishing new standards with AI-powered in-arena features, improved broadcast quality, and the ongoing growth of GCL Contenders, its global talent development program. The season ended with Alpine SG Pipers crowned champions following a commanding victory in the final.

In the player draft, teams will form six-player squads in four categories, one Icon, two Superstar Men, two Superstar Women, and one Prodigy, within the league's six-board rapid format, where all boards are equally important.
The marquee draft list features five-time World Champion Viswanathan Anand, 2025 FIDE World Cup winner Javokhir Sindarov, Women’s World Rapid Champion Koneru Humpy, former Women’s World Champion Alexandra Kosteniuk, World Championship challenger Ian Nepomniachtchi, and ex-World Cup champion and Olympiad gold medallist Levon Aronian. It also includes rising stars such as reigning World Rapid Champion Volodar Murzin and Indian Grandmaster Leon Luke Mendonca, providing franchises with a mix of established champions and new talent as they assemble their squads for Season 4.

With the player pool finalised and the retention period over, focus shifts to the Season 4 Player Draft in Mumbai on July 29. The league's six franchises, Mumba Masters, American Gambits, Ganges Grandmasters, Triveni Continental Kings, Alaskan Knights, and Alpine APL Pipers, will select their squads for the Bengaluru event, leading up to the championship match on September 13.
